Foundation Crack Repair in Brockton, MA
Foundation crack repair services address issues where existing cracks in a building’s foundation may compromise structural integrity or allow moisture intrusion. These repairs typically involve assessing the severity and location of cracks, then employing techniques such as epoxy injections, carbon fiber reinforcement, or underpinning to stabilize the foundation and prevent further damage. Projects can range from small surface cracks to larger structural issues that require more extensive intervention, ensuring the stability and safety of the property over time.
Homeowners often seek foundation crack repair when noticing signs like uneven floors, sticking doors or windows, or visible cracks in basement walls or concrete slabs. Before requesting this service, it’s useful to understand the type and extent of cracks present, as well as any related movement or shifting of the structure. Accurate assessment helps determine the most appropriate method of repair to address the specific conditions of the foundation and maintain the property’s long-term durability.

Common Foundation Crack Repair Jobs
Foundation Crack Repair - addresses visible cracks to prevent water intrusion and further damage.
Structural Reinforcement - stabilizes shifting foundations caused by cracking or settling.
Epoxy Injection - seals small to medium cracks to restore integrity and prevent leaks.
Carbon Fiber Reinforcement - strengthens compromised foundation walls with high-strength materials.
Wall Stabilization - corrects bowing or leaning foundation walls for improved stability.
Waterproofing Solutions - adds barriers to keep moisture out and protect the foundation from water damage.
Foundation Crack Repair Questions
What causes foundation cracks? Foundation cracks can result from soil settling, moisture changes, or temperature fluctuations that cause expansion and contraction.
Are all foundation cracks a sign of structural issues? Not all cracks indicate serious problems; some are minor and harmless, but larger or growing cracks may need assessment.
How can I tell if a crack needs repair? Visible cracks that are wide, deep, or expanding over time are signs that professional evaluation and repair may be necessary.
What types of foundation crack repairs are available? Repairs may include epoxy injections, wall stabilization, or sealing to prevent water intrusion and further damage.
